The Beaumont Enterprise

''The Beaumont Enterprise'' is a newspaper of the Hearst Corporation, headquartered in Beaumont, Texas.〔"(Contact Us )." The Beaumont Enterprise. Retrieved on August 20, 2010.〕 It has been in operation since 1880.
In addition to BeaumontEnterprise.com and the daily newspaper, ''The Enterprise'' produces several weeklies—the ''Jasper Newsboy'', the ''Hardin County News'', the ''Mid County Chronicle'', the ''Orange County News'', the ''Beaumont Journal'' and the Spanish-language ''Fronteras'', as well as a bi-weekly real estate magazine and two monthly magazines, ''VIP'' and ''Lakecaster''.
''The Enterprise'' is a perennial winner of the state’s top journalism awards, including the Texas Press Association’s and Texas Associated Press Managing Editors’ prizes for overall excellence.
